One of the leading IoT vendors in the market is Cisco Systems Known for its networking and telecommunications solutions, Cisco has expanded its offerings to include IoT products and services With its robust infrastructure, Cisco provides the backbone for IoT deployments, enabling seamless connectivity and communication between devices The company’s IoT platform, Cisco Kinetic, offers a comprehensive set of tools for building and managing IoT applications, making it a top choice for businesses looking to implement IoT solutions.

Another major player in the IoT vendor space is IBM Leveraging its expertise in data analytics and cloud computing, IBM offers a range of IoT solutions designed to help businesses harness the power of connected devices IBM’s Watson IoT platform provides advanced analytics capabilities, allowing companies to derive valuable insights from their IoT data With its strong focus on security and scalability, IBM is a trusted partner for enterprises looking to leverage IoT technology to drive innovation and improve operational efficiency.

Microsoft is also a key player in the IoT vendor landscape, with its Azure IoT platform leading the way in cloud-based IoT solutions Microsoft’s Azure IoT suite offers a comprehensive set of tools and services for building, deploying, and managing IoT applications at scale iot vendors. With its strong integration capabilities and support for a wide range of devices, Microsoft Azure IoT is a popular choice for businesses looking to accelerate their IoT initiatives.

In addition to these industry giants, there are several emerging IoT vendors that are making a name for themselves in the market One such company is Intel, known for its innovation in semiconductor technology Intel’s IoT solutions range from hardware components such as sensors and processors to software platforms like Intel IoT Gateway, which enables secure and seamless connectivity for IoT devices With its focus on edge computing and real-time data processing, Intel is positioning itself as a key player in the IoT ecosystem.

Another noteworthy IoT vendor is Amazon Web Services (AWS), the cloud computing arm of e-commerce giant Amazon AWS offers a range of IoT services, including AWS IoT Core, a managed cloud platform for connecting IoT devices to the cloud With its scalable infrastructure and extensive developer tools, AWS makes it easy for businesses to build and deploy IoT applications quickly and efficiently.
